図鑑説明

Generation I
Red:
A host-parasite pair in which the parasite mushroom has taken over the host bug. Prefers damp places.
Yellow:
The bug host is drained of energy by the mushrooms on its back. They appear to do all the thinking.
Generation II
Gold:
It stays mostly in dark, damp places, the preference not of the bug, but of the big mush­ rooms on its back.
Silver:
The larger the mushroom on its back grows, the stronger the mush­ room spores it scatters.
Crystal:
When nothing's left to extract from the bug, the mushrooms on its back leave spores on the bug's egg.
Generation III
Ruby:
PARASECT is known to infest large trees en masse and drain nutrients from the lower trunk and roots. When an infested tree dies, they move onto another tree all at once.
Emerald:
PARASECT are known to infest the roots of large trees en masse and drain nutrients. When an infested tree dies, they move onto another tree all at once.
FireRed:
It scatters toxic spores from the mushroom cap. In China, the spores are used as herbal medicine.
LeafGreen:
A host-parasite pair in which the parasite mushroom has taken over the host bug. Prefers damp places.
Generation IV
Diamond:
A mushroom grown larger than the host’s body controls PARASECT. It scatters poisonous spores.
Pearl:
It is controlled by a mushroom grown larger than the bug body. It is said to prefer damp places.
HeartGold:
It stays mostly in dark, damp places, the preference not of the bug, but of the big mushroom on its back.
SoulSilver:
The larger the mushroom on its back grows, the stronger the mushroom spores it scatters.
Generation V
Black:
A mushroom grown larger than the host’s body controls Parasect. It scatters poisonous spores.
Generation VI
X:
A mushroom grown larger than the host’s body controls Parasect. It scatters poisonous spores.
Y:
The larger the mushroom on its back grows, the stronger the mushroom spores it scatters.
Omega Ruby:
Parasect is known to infest large trees en masse and drain nutrients from the lower trunk and roots. When an infested tree dies, they move onto another tree all at once.
Generation VII
Sun:
The large mushroom on its back controls it. It often fights over territory with Shiinotic.
Moon:
It scatters toxic spores from its mushroom cap. Once harvested, these spores can be steeped and boiled down to prepare herbal medicines.
Ultra Sun:
The bug is mostly dead, with the mushroom on its back having become the main body. If the mushroom comes off, the bug stops moving.
Ultra Moon:
Its poisonous spores are also used in traditional medicine. Apparently, spores produced in Alola are not of very good quality.
Let's Go Pikachu:
The bug host is drained of energy by the mushroom on its back. The mushroom appears to do all the thinking.
Generation VIII
Legends: Arceus:
Mushroom-lacking specimens of this Pokémon lie unmoving in the forest, lending credence to the hypothesis that the large mushroom is in control of Parasect's actions.
